Edward T. Dembowski

Age 60, of Plainfield, and formerly of Berwyn, Illinois, passed away, early Saturday morning, August 23, 2025, after a 3 year battle with cancer.

Ed was born in Chicago, on November 29, 1964, to Patricia (Wiora) and the late Edward M. Dembowski. He was raised and educated in Norridge, attending Union Ridge Grade School and graduating with the class of 1983 from Ridgewood High School. Ed then went on to Triton College in River Grove, where he earned an Associate’s Degree.

He is the beloved husband of 33 years to Julie (Salach) Dembowski; loving and proud father of Edward "Jake" (Alison) Dembowski, Kali Dembowski, Ashley Dembowski and Taylor (Anthony) Guido; dearest son of Patricia Dembowski; loving and adoring "Pops" of Theo and Rylee; fond brother of Michael Dembowski and James (Andrea) Dembowski. Several nieces, nephews and cousins also survive.

Preceded in death by his granddaughter, Emma Dembowski, and his father, Edward M. Dembowski.

Ed worked for Textbook Warehouse as a Purchasing & Inventory Control Manager. He was previously employed by Follett Educational Services for 25 years.

He was a talented drummer and enjoyed playing golf and poker. He also was a toy and card collector, enjoyed garage saleing, and all things Disney! He loved watching sports, especially golf, and the Cubs!

A memorial visitation for Ed will be held on Thursday, August 28, 2025, from 4-8 p.m. at the Fred C. Dames Funeral Home, 3200 Black Rd (at Essington Rd) Joliet. A service of remembrance will begin Thursday evening, at 7:30 p.m. with Rev. Christopher Poest officiating.

As it was Ed's request, cremation rites have been accorded.

In lieu of flowers, memorials in his name can be made to Cubs for a Cure in honor of Ed Dembowski.
